Toby Keith's Early Life and Career Beginnings

Born on July 8, 1961, in Clinton, Oklahoma, Toby Keith Covel, known professionally as Toby Keith, has come a long way since his humble beginnings. Growing up, Keith was immersed in music, learning to play the guitar and bass at a young age.

In 1984, Keith moved to Nashville, Tennessee, to pursue his music career. It wasn't until 1993 that he finally got his big break, signing with Mercury Records Nashville. His debut single, "Should've Been a Cowboy," was released later that year, marking the start of an incredible journey that would make him question, "When did I get old?"

Toby Keith's Rise to Fame

Keith's debut album, "Toby Keith," was released in 1993, and it was an instant success. The album featured the hit singles "Should've Been a Cowboy" and "He Ain't Worth It," which solidified Keith's status as a rising star in country music.

Over the next decade, Keith released a string of successful albums and singles, cementing his place as one of the most popular and influential country music artists of all time. Hits like "How Do You Like Me Now?!," "Beer for My Horses," and "Courtesy of the Red, White, and Blue" became anthems for fans and symbols of Keith's unique brand of country music.

Toby Keith's Later Career and Personal Life

Despite his reflections on aging, Keith has continued to release new music and maintain a busy touring schedule. In 2015, he released his 17th studio album, "35 MPH Town," which featured the hit single "Drunk Americans."

*Off stage, Keith has also remained active in various philanthropic endeavors. In 2006, he established the Toby Keith Foundation, which aims to raise funds and awareness for cancer research and treatment. Additionally, Keith has been a vocal supporter of the United States military and has performed numerous times for troops stationed overseas.
